же просто, как в ООП, разруливать зависимости не возможно?
Есть мнение что DI не нужно 😐 https://youtu.be/cxs7oLGrxQ4 (мне нравиться начало на 00:01:00 🙂)
Есть мнение что вместо dependency injection нужно dependency rejection
1) "Инверсия контроля" - не праильный термин, за который тебя накажут на любом собеседовании. Правильный - dependency injection (внедрение зависимостей). 2) То, что расказывает лектор в видео по ссылке @gsomix, ни чего общего с реальными практиками DI не имеет от слова вообще. Для ФП DI - параллельная всселенная 3) Dependency injection может неплохо выглядеть в теории. Но на практике она бесполезна и обычно ведет к усложнению кода. Могу популярно объяснить почему так
Обсуждают сегодня